Despite the un-Leonard setting that initiates the story line--the Hutu massacre of Tutsis in Rwanda--Leonard fans will love this book. The action soon returns to Detroit, with a charity fundraising scam taking center stage. There is never a shortage of oddball, sleazy characters in a Leonard novel. The convoluted plot introduces a wide variety of bad guys, all intent on making a dishonest dollar. Ron McLarty gives the work a calm and understated reading that conveys the author's style and direction without getting in the way of the story. His individual voices do not span a large range, but they are always distinguishable. His pace maintains the suspense, holding the listener's attention to the last plot turn.
